    Consulting Methodology:

    Our consulting methodology for this project will consist of four key phases - research and analysis, policy development, implementation, and monitoring and evaluation.

    1. Research and Analysis:
    The first phase of our methodology will involve conducting extensive research on the current energy policies and practices in the industry and analyzing the best practices adopted by leading organizations. We will review relevant whitepapers from consultancies such as Deloitte and McKinsey on sustainability and energy targets to gain insight into the latest trends and developments. Additionally, we will also analyze academic business journals and market research reports on renewable energy to ensure that the policy is evidence-based and aligns with industry standards.

    2. Policy Development:
    After thorough research and analysis, we will develop a comprehensive policy document for Energy Targets that includes specific objectives and targets. Our team will work closely with the client to understand their goals and integrate them into the policy. We will also ensure that the policy includes a commitment to providing all necessary resources and information to achieve the set targets.

    3. Implementation:
    The implementation phase will involve working closely with the client′s team to roll out the policy and ensure its effective implementation. We will provide training sessions for employees to create awareness about the policy and its objectives. Additionally, we will assist in developing communication strategies to inform stakeholders, including suppliers, partners, and customers, about the policy and its impact on the environment.

    4. Monitoring and Evaluation:
    The final phase of our methodology will involve monitoring and evaluating the policy′s effectiveness in achieving the set targets. We will work with the client to develop key performance indicators (KPIs) to measure the policy′s impact and identify areas for improvement. Regular progress reports will be generated and shared with the client to keep them informed of the policy′s success.

    Deliverables:

    Our consulting team will deliver a comprehensive policy document that includes:

    - Specific targets and objectives for reducing carbon emissions and promoting clean energy
    - Strategies for ensuring the availability of information and necessary resources to achieve the targets
    - Communication plan to inform stakeholders about the policy
    - Training sessions for employees
    - KPIs and progress reports for monitoring and evaluating the policy′s effectiveness

    Implementation Challenges:

    The implementation of this policy may face some challenges, including resistance from employees who may not be familiar with sustainability practices. To address this, our team will provide training to create awareness and ensure employees understand the importance of the policy. Another challenge could be the availability of resources, especially in terms of investments required for transitioning to clean energy. Our team will work with the client to develop strategies for overcoming such challenges and securing necessary resources for the policy′s successful implementation.

    KPIs:

    - Reduction in carbon emissions by 25% compared to the previous year
    - Increase in the use of renewable energy sources by 50%
    - Percentage of employees trained on the policy and sustainability practices
    - Positive feedback from stakeholders on the organization′s commitment to sustainability
    - Achievement of set targets within the designated timeframe

    Management Considerations:

    The successful implementation of this policy will require strong leadership and support from top management at Energy Targets. It is essential to engage and involve all stakeholders in the policy development and implementation process to ensure their buy-in and support. Additionally, regular monitoring and evaluation of progress against set targets will be crucial to making any necessary adjustments and ensuring the policy′s success.
